Transaction 5332ce071c07d474a88d3ff6eba709928a56fe21a371ec462d069c94c35696bb

1 Input
1 Outputs
  • 5332ce071c07d474a88d3ff6eba709928a56fe21a371ec462d069c94c35696bb:0
  • value  6476294
    address  14E9vXYTNeX3hvK2Si9AB6yLjEY4eraVRf